Technical expertise forms another crucial aspect of our service offering. We understand that transferring large video files from China can present significant challenges due to internet restrictions and bandwidth limitations. Our technical team has developed reliable solutions for secure file transfer, including setting up dedicated servers in your home country for fast, efficient downloading of your footage. This technical infrastructure support ensures your post-production workflow remains smooth and uninterrupted.
